The number of orbitals associated with quantum numbers `n =4 and m _(8) =-1/2 ` are

A

16

B

32

C

8

D

4

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
A

`n = "4 4s, 4p, 4d, 4f"`
`n^(2) = 16`
No. of orbitals `= 1 + 3+5+7 = 16`
Each orbital has one `e^(-)` with `m_(s) = -(1)/(2)`
